Concord Wealth Partners's FNDA Position: Q4 2023 in Review

Concord Wealth Partners sold out of Schwab Fundamental US Small Company Index ETF (FNDA) in Q4 2023, closing a stake of 112 shares — an estimated $2.73K sold.

Concord Wealth Partners first reported a position in FNDA in Q4 2021 and held it in 7 quarters. The position peaked at $3K in Q1 2022. 366 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old FNDA as of Q4 2023.
